Chili Sandwich - southwestern, open faced
3 (8 3/4-ounce) packages frozen chili with beans
1 (6-ounce) package jalape�o cornbread mix
1 (15 1/4-ounce) can corn with red and green peppers, undrained
6 cups shredded lettuce
1 cup (4 ounces) shredded medium cheddar cheese
Toppings: chopped tomato, sliced ripe olives, sliced green onions, sour cream
Thaw chili with beans in microwave at MEDIUM (50% power) 13 to 15 minutes.
Prepare and bake jalape�o cornbread according to package directions.
Cut cornbread into 4 squares, and cut each square into 2 triangles. Set aside.
Combine chili and corn in a saucepan ; cook, stirring often, over medium heat until thoroughly heated.
Place lettuce on 4 individual plates; top each with 2 cornbread triangles.
Spoon chili mixture over cornbread; top with Cheddar cheese and desired toppings.
Makes 4 servings.
